Abstract

The invention provides a supply and demand optimization matching method and frame. The method comprises a supply and demand instance structuralization layer which is used for defining supply and demand data, converting task data, and converting service data; the task divide-and-conquer layer is used for dividing and conquer tasks by classifying and sampling supply and demand instances and recombining an adaptation domain; and the supply and demand matching and optimizing layer finds a better supply and demand combination on the basis of the matched supply and demand through reinforcement learning, and shares training parameters in different divide-and-conquer optimization tasks so as to accelerate the whole optimization process. According to the method, the internal relation between the service and the task is considered from a more macroscopic perspective, and a basis can be provided for divide-and-conquer of the task, so that large-scale supply and demand matching and optimization are realized, parallel matching and optimization can be more conveniently carried out, and the matching and optimization efficiency is greatly improved.

Description

Technical field [0001] The invention relates to a method and a framework for optimal matching of supply and demand, and belongs to the field of smart manufacturing. Background technique [0002] The supply-demand matching and optimal configuration of manufacturing resources and manufacturing capabilities have always been key issues that various advanced manufacturing systems (AdvancedManufacturing Systems, AMSs) need to solve. Today's smart cloud manufacturing industry has problems such as scattered manufacturing resources, various types of resources, and lack of a unified description structure. These problems have greatly hindered the development of smart cloud manufacturing and restricted the implementation of effective supply-demand matching and optimization methods.
